If each operand encoded in each instruction takes a word that takes a memory access, then each instruction might use four words (thus four memory accesses just for the instruction). Each instruction also reads two sources and writes one destination, so that is three data accesses for each instruction. There are three instructions. (4+3)*3 = 21.

WebDec 7, 2024 · Field accesses in general are not subject to promotion even for final fields, since it is in general not possible to know that the field is not overridden with a getter without seeing the whole program. In a limited set of cases, with a small set of changes to the language, library level analysis could show that certain field accesses are safe ... WebApr 3, 2024 · The JPA Specification allows access the properties of a class either directly through fields or indirectly through getter and setter methods. JPA introduced standard annotation to control this behaviour in JPA 2.0 (JSR-317).
